Golang中的分号使用规则,何时需要添加

码农 by:码农 分类:后端开发 时间:2025/01/09 阅读:7 评论:0
本文将探讨Golang编程语言中分号的使用规则,特别是在代码中需要添加分号的情况。Golang是一种现代编程语言,其分号的使用与其他编程语言有所不同,值得开发者们深入了解。

Golang语言的分号基本规则

在Golang中,分号是一种重要的语法符号,它用于标记语句的结束。与许多编程语言不同,Golang有一种独特的自动分号插入机制。在编译代码时,如果一行代码以某些特定的方式结束,编译器会自动插入分号。这意味着在大多数情况下,开发者不需要主动添加分号。仍然有一些情况下需要手动添加分号,以确保代码的正确运行。

何时需要手动添加分号

尽管Golang通常会自动处理分号,但在以下情况下,开发者还是需要手动添加分号:

  • 在多条语句同一行中执行时。,使用逗号分隔的语句可能需要在每条语句后添加分号,以避免语法错误。
  • 在控制结构(如if、for、switch等)的末尾添加分号。如果在控制结构中需要有多条语句,那么在结构结尾处,需要手动添加分号,以确保这些语句被正确分隔。
  • 在编写复杂的表达式时,需要确保表达式的结束清晰明确,避免可能的混淆,适当地使用分号来界定语句的边界。

如何在Golang中查看分号的使用

在Golang代码中,如果开发者不确定是否需要使用分号,可以通过以下几种方式进行检查:

  • 使用Golang的内置格式化工具,如go fmt。这些工具会自动检查代码中的语法并添加必要的分号。
  • 在IDE环境中编写代码时,利用语法高亮和实时检查的功能,能够及时发现分号的缺失。
  • 查阅Golang的官方文档和社区资源,了解分号的使用实例和规范。
Golang的分号使用与其他编程语言有着显著的不同。在大多数情况下,分号会被自动插入,但在特定的情境下,开发者仍需手动添加分号以确保代码的正确性和可读性。深入理解分号的使用规则将有助于提升编程的准确性。
非特殊说明,本文版权归原作者所有,转载请注明出处

本文地址:https://chinaasp.com/20250110202.html


TOP